Where is the Wilver family from?

You can see how Wilver families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Wilver family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Canada between 1840 and 1920. The most Wilver families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there was 1 Wilver family living in Somerset. This was 100% of all the recorded Wilver's in United Kingdom. Somerset had the highest population of Wilver families in 1891.

What is the average Wilver lifespan?

Between 1968 and 2001, in the United States, Wilver life expectancy was at its lowest point in 1995, and highest in 1998. The average life expectancy for Wilver in 1968 was 67, and 76 in 2001.

An unusually short lifespan might indicate that your Wilver ancestors lived in harsh conditions. A short lifespan might also indicate health problems that were once prevalent in your family.
